About this map

Madison Butte and its surrounding peaks define this portion of the Umatilla National Forest in Morrow County, where rugged ridge systems and numerous natural springs shaped early land use. The presence of the Morphine Ranch (Site) near Morphine Ridge suggests a legacy of homesteading or cattle ranching in the high country, while the Tupper Guard Sta reflects the administrative presence of the Forest Service in managing these timberlands.
